Crear Tu Primer Script PHP

Descargar como pdf o txt
Descargar como pdf o txt
Está en la página 1de 2

10 Fundamentos de PHP

Crear tu primer script PHP


Ahora que sabes un poquito de PHP, demos un salto y comencemos a escribir algo de cdigo.
Los scripts que escribirs en las siguientes secciones sern, necesariamente, muy sencillos;
pero no te preocupes, las cosas se complicarn cuando aprendas ms sobre el lenguaje!
Si no lo has hecho, es el momento propicio para encender tu computadora, descargar
las versiones ms recientes de Apache y PHP e instalarlas en tu ambiente de desarrollo. En
el apndice A de este libro encontrars instrucciones detalladas para completar este procedi-
miento y para probar tu sistema de desarrollo con el fin de asegurarte de que todo funcione
como debe despus de la instalacin. As que manos a la obra y regresa cuando ests listo.
Ya terminaste? Comencemos!
Escribir y ejecutar el script
Los scripts PHP son archivos de texto simple que contienen instrucciones PHP, en ocasiones
combinadas con otros elementos, JavaScript, HTML y dems. As, la manera ms sencilla de
escribir un script PHP consiste en abrir tu procesador de texto favorito y crear un archivo que
contenga cdigo PHP, como el siguiente:
<?php
// esta lnea de cdigo despliega una frase famosa
echo 'Un caballo! Un caballo! Mi reino por un caballo!';
?>
Nombra este archivo caballo.php y gurdalo en un lugar de la raz de documentos en tu
servidor Web. Luego, inicia tu explorador Web y escribe el URL correspondiente a la ubica-
cin del archivo. Debes ver algo semejante a lo que se presenta en la figura 1-2.
Figura 1-2 El resultado del script caballo.php
www.FreeLibros.com
Captulo 1: Introduccin a PHP 11
Entender el script
Qu sucede aqu? Bueno, cuando solicitaste el script caballo.php, el servidor Web Apache
recibi tu solicitud, reconoci que el archivo era un script PHP (debido a la extensin .php
del archivo) y lo envi al analizador sintctico PHP y al intrprete para su procesamiento.
El intrprete PHP ley las instrucciones localizadas entre las etiquetas especiales
<?php ... ?>, las ejecut y regres los resultados al servidor Web, el cual, a continua-
cin, las envi a tu explorador cliente. Las instrucciones de esta instancia consisten en la invo-
cacin de la declaracin PHP echo, encargada de presentar los datos de salida al usuario; los
datos de salida que sern desplegados en el explorador cliente se encuentran encerrados entre
comillas sencillas.
Incluso este sencillo script PHP contiene informacin valiosa que se debe analizar. Debe
quedar claro, por ejemplo, que todo el cdigo PHP debe estar encerrado entre las etiquetas
<?php ... ?> y que toda declaracin debe terminar con un punto y coma. Los saltos de
lnea dentro de las etiquetas PHP son ignorados por el analizador sintctico.
P: Escrib el siguiente script (omit el terminador punto y coma), y funcion sin generar
errores.
<?php
echo 'La reina ha muerto. Viva la reina!'
?>
Esto contradice lo que dijiste antes, de que toda declaracin PHP debe fnalizar necesa-
riamente con un punto y coma. Por favor explcamelo.
R: Omitir el punto y coma al final de una declaracin PHP es uno de los errores ms comunes
que comenten los programadores PHP novatos, e invariablemente da como resultado un men-
saje de error. Sin embargo, existe una situacin de excepcin (la que descubriste), en la cual
no se genera mensaje de error a pesar de la omisin. El punto y coma no es necesario para
finalizar la ltima lnea de un segmento PHP, porque la etiqueta ?> incluye un punto y coma.
Por eso el script que escribiste se ejecut sin errores.
Advierte, sin embargo, que si bien funcion en este caso, omitir el punto y coma de esta
manera no es una buena prctica de programacin. Despus de todo, nunca se sabe cundo
necesitars aadir algo ms al final del script!
Pregunta al experto
www.FreeLibros.com

También podría gustarte